The Great American Dog Show and The Canine Chronicle have released the names of the qualifiers for the 2023 Chicago Challenge Cup, the winner of which will go home with $20,000, with another $5000 going to a designated charity. Dogs were able to qualify in several ways, either by being ranked in the Top 10 [...]

Table Talk · June 28, 2023 At the AKC Delegates meeting held in June, the Delegate body voted to amend Article VI, Section 6 of the Charter and Bylaws to allow AKC Delegates who are also AKC judges to charge a fee above and beyond expenses. This proposal had come before the Delegate body [...]

Charles E. “Chuck” Trotter, all-breed judge, loving husband, proud father, and friend of dogs, passed away peacefully in his sleep June 4 with his wife Pat and son Chuck Jr. at his side. Born April 14, 1933, in Nashville Tenn., he celebrated his 90th birthday recently with his and late friend Dottie Macdonald’s favorite vegetable – carrot cake!
